Now, it’s Sharon Stone’s turn to make the headlines for picking a fight with a flight attendant and causing quite a scene, as The Style List can confirm.

According to the publication, citing several other reports now circulating in the media, the actress threw a massive fit on a plane after being asked to check one of the two bags she was carrying. Stone boarded a flight from Kalispell, MT to Salt Lake City, UT the other day and was none too pleased when a flight attendant asked her to get rid of one of the bags that she planned on taking with her.

Eyewitnesses say that Stone went crazy mad at the stewardess and then she and her assistant started to insult her – which they continued to do for the entire duration of the flight. “The flight attendant in Kalispell asked her to gate check her bag and Sharon refused and got into a huge fight with her. They eventually took the bag from her and she screamed at her assistant with her and made a scene during the entire flight. When the plane got to Salt Lake City it was met by armed Salt Lake City police officers. She was detained. It’s not clear if she was arrested.” one such eyewitness says for the aforementioned e-zine.

However, Stone’s publicist is telling the media that the entire “scene” was nothing but a major misunderstanding. The actress was not detained and police were not involved at all. Moreover, the rep claims, it was the flight attendant who screamed and acted inappropriately towards Stone, and not the other way around, says a statement recently released following the above-mentioned report.

Spokesperson Paul Bloch states the people who met Sharon Stone at the airport were “private security hired by Sharon. She was not detained by police.” Furthermore, Stone was traveling alone. “Sharon had been visiting her father in Montana, and was approved to take both bags on the plane. When she got to the plane, she told me the stewardess screamed at her that she couldn’t take both bags on board.” the rep reveals. According to the official version, the actress did not respond in any way to the flight attendant and eventually gave up one of the two bags.
